Executive Assistant to CEO - Remote Operations

The ideal candidate is a master of organization and possesses a strong command of modern office technologies and remote collaboration tools. You must be adept at multitasking, prioritizing effectively, and maintaining confidentiality in all matters. This is a remote role, so excellent virtual communication and self-discipline are essential for success. You will be expected to act as a gatekeeper, efficiently managing the CEO’s time and prioritizing requests. Experience in handling sensitive information and working under pressure with a positive attitude is crucial. The ability to work proactively, take initiative, and provide seamless support to a senior executive in a fast-paced environment is paramount. You will also be responsible for managing administrative projects and contributing to the smooth operation of the executive office.
Responsibilities:
- Manage and maintain the CEO's complex calendar, scheduling meetings and appointments with precision.
- Coordinate and arrange domestic and international travel, including flights, accommodations, and itineraries.
- Prepare correspondence, memos, reports, presentations, and other documents.
- Screen and prioritize incoming communications, including emails and phone calls.
- Act as a liaison between the CEO and internal/external stakeholders.
- Conduct research and compile data for various projects and meetings.
- Manage administrative tasks, such as expense reporting and invoice processing.
- Organize and maintain filing systems, both physical and digital.
- Anticipate the needs of the CEO and proactively address them.
- Maintain strict confidentiality regarding all company and personal information.
- Bachelor's degree in Business Administration, Communications, or a related field, or equivalent professional experience.
- Minimum of 5 years of experience as an Executive Assistant supporting C-level executives.
- Exceptional organizational and time-management skills.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ook) and virtual collaboration tools (e.g., Zoom, Slack, Asana).
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
- High level of discretion and professionalism.
- Ability to work independently and proactively in a remote environment.
- Strong problem-solving abilities and attention to detail.
